- -- power.decTest -- decimal exponentiation --
- -- Copyright (c) IBM Corporation, 1981, 2003. All rights reserved. --
- ------------------------------------------------------------------------
- -- Please see the document "General Decimal Arithmetic Testcases" --
- -- at http://www2.hursley.ibm.com/decimal for the description of --
- -- these testcases. --
- -- --
- -- These testcases are experimental ('beta' versions), and they --
- -- may contain errors. They are offered on an as-is basis. In --
- -- particular, achieving the same results as the tests here is not --
- -- a guarantee that an implementation complies with any Standard --
- -- or specification. The tests are not exhaustive. --
- -- --
- -- Please send comments, suggestions, and corrections to the author: --
- -- Mike Cowlishaw, IBM Fellow --
- -- IBM UK, PO Box 31, Birmingham Road, Warwick CV34 5JL, UK --
- -- mfc@uk.ibm.com --
- ------------------------------------------------------------------------
- version: 2.39
-
- -- This set of testcases tests raising numbers to an integer power only.
- -- If arbitrary powers were supported, 1 ulp differences would be
- -- permitted.
-
- extended: 1
- precision: 9
- rounding: half_up
- maxExponent: 999
- minexponent: -999
